ABSTRACT

This chapter aims to provide the need for experimental study and to gain insight concerning various applications of the available techniques for experimental study of fluid flows. A large variety of measurement techniques are used in the field of experimental fluid mechanics. Wind tunnels are used for numerous investigations ranging from fundamental research to industrial aerodynamics. In an experimental investigation, an experimenter must have a clear idea about the experimental technique and the measurement system used. Basically, the main components of a measuring system may be classified into the following three categories: the sensing element, the signal converter, and the display. The display is that the information from the sensing element, which is converted into a desired form by the signal converter, is read by the experimenter. Some of the popularly employed flow visualization methods for fluid flow analysis are flow visualization with smoke, tuft, chemical coating, interferometer, schlieren, and shadowgraph.
